I just picked up a used "made in the USA" 3 Pro last week super cheap. Ran through the Mosfet bias procedure as explained here on TB and popped in some NOS tubes. I am impressed with the hard hitting bottom and shear volume of this head. I did purchase it very cheap with the intent of fixing it up and selling it at a profit, but find myself looking for a rack bag now to carry this as my primary....it's that nice.
I currently own an SVT VR, PF800, and have owned a 7 Pro, Heritage SVTCL, 1973 SVT, and 1990's SVTCL. The 3 Pro is a diamond in the rough...it needs to be properly biased, good NOS tubes in place, and playing through a Berg CN212 don't hurt either.
